Development of the quinolones.

Monique I Andersson1, Alasdair P MacGowan

  • 1Bristol Centre for Antimicrobial Research and Evaluation, North Bristol NHS Trust and University of Bristol, Department of Medical Microbiology, Southmead Hospital, Westbury-on-Trym, Bristol BS10 5NB, UK.

The Journal of Antimicrobial Chemotherapy
|April 19, 2003
PubMed
Summary

Quinolone antibacterials, developed since the 1960s, show enhanced efficacy and improved activity against Gram-positive bacteria. Newer quinolone derivatives are vital for treating respiratory infections.

Area of Science:

  • Medicinal Chemistry
  • Pharmacology
  • Microbiology

Background:

  • Quinolones, first discovered in the 1960s, are a significant class of antibacterials.
  • Nalidixic acid was the initial quinolone, with numerous derivatives synthesized since.

Purpose of the Study:

  • To review the development and antibacterial properties of quinolone derivatives.
  • To highlight structural modifications enhancing efficacy and identify associated adverse events.

Main Methods:

  • Review of synthesized quinolone and naphthyridone derivatives.
  • Analysis of structure-activity relationships, including effects of substitutions at various ring positions.
  • Evaluation of in vitro activity, pharmacokinetics, and adverse event profiles.

Main Results:

  • Structural modifications, such as fluorine at position 6, improved antibacterial efficacy.
  • Specific substitutions correlated with adverse events like photo-reactivity (position 8) and QTc prolongation (position 5).
  • Recent quinolones demonstrate enhanced anti-Gram-positive activity and improved pharmacokinetics.

Conclusions:

  • Progressive molecular modifications have led to potent quinolone antibacterials with broad-spectrum activity.
  • Newer agents like moxifloxacin show promise for treating respiratory infections in the 21st century.
